Troubleshooting
Problem Tip
No image or wrong image on TV1 Make sure video sources are connected to the transmitter (A).
Make sure the transmitter (A) is connected to TV1.
Make sure SCART cables are firmly inserted.
Make sure the video source is switched on.
Make sure the correct SCART input on TV1 is selected.
No image or wrong image on TV2 Make sure SCART cables are firmly inserted.
Make sure the receiver (B) is connected to TV2.
Make sure both receiver (B) and transmitter (A) are switched on.
Make sure the video source is switched on.
Make sure the correct SCART input on TV2 is selected.
Select the correct video source with SOURCE on the transmitter (A).
> See the user manual (G) page 8.
If the video source gives proper image on TV1:
Make sure the video source gives video signal in CVBS mode.
> See its user manual
Change the wireless channel that is used for communication.
> See the user manual (G) page 7.
The receiver (B) is out of range of the transmitter (A).
The number of walls and ceilings in between the receiver (B) and
transmitter (A) restrict the distance.
Interference in the image on TV2 Slightly change the position of the receiver (B) or the transmitter (A).
Change the wireless channel that is used for communication.
> See the user manual (G) page 7.
The receiver (B) is out of range of the transmitter (A).
The number of walls and ceilings in between the receiver (B) and
transmitter (A) restrict the distance.
The video sources do not respond Point the remote control directly to the receiver (B).
to the remote control commands Replace the batteries of the remote controls with new ones.
from TV2 Install the remote control blaster cord (F).
> See the user manual (G) page 6.
The maximum operating distance of the remote control is 5 m.
